> Got it. I guess the "Preferred Hostname" in the settings is somewhat of
> a misnomer. It is really the preferred email hostname.


Where are you seeing "Preferred Hostname"?

Mailman's General Options page says

Host name this list prefers for email.
(Details for host_name)
	
which seems clear enough. I can't find the regexp 'preferred.?host' case
insensitively anywhere in the GNU Mailman distribution.
